Transaction e5edc750106e1361d43ad1398944fe90e2cbe194098d3f159079c50dce512377

1 Input
2 Outputs
  • e5edc750106e1361d43ad1398944fe90e2cbe194098d3f159079c50dce512377:0
  • value  12643768
    address  1BL2yMXyN7cbjGChanpGFBZzCYfMpsXtzW
  • e5edc750106e1361d43ad1398944fe90e2cbe194098d3f159079c50dce512377:1
  • value  2444310
    address  15ZYpWdjQBaSLdDUVyqMvotM2N4vTHA442